What Are Ball Joints and Why Do They Matter on Your Outlander?
Think of a ball joint as the shoulder joint for your ATV’s wheel. It’s a spherical bearing inside a socket that connects the steering knuckle to the A-arm (or control arm). This clever design allows the wheel to pivot for steering while also moving up and down with the suspension travel.
On a machine like the Can-Am Outlander, which is built for mud, rocks, and aggressive trails, these components take an incredible beating. They are a critical pivot point that bears the weight of the machine and absorbs massive impacts.
When a ball joint is healthy, your steering is crisp and predictable. When it fails, the consequences can range from poor handling and premature tire wear to a catastrophic failure where the wheel can literally separate from the suspension. Ignoring a bad ball joint is never an option.

Spotting Trouble: Common Problems with Ball Joint Can-Am Outlander Failure
Before you start tearing things apart, you need to be certain the ball joint is the culprit. Luckily, the signs are usually pretty clear if you know what to look and listen for. This is a key part of any good ball joint can am outlander guide.
Symptoms You Can Hear and Feel
- Clunking or Popping Noises: You’ll often hear a distinct ‘clunk’ when turning the handlebars or going over bumps at low speeds. This is the sound of the worn stud moving around inside the socket.
- Sloppy or Vague Steering: Does your Outlander wander on straight paths? Do you feel a ‘dead zone’ in the handlebars? That excessive play is a classic sign.
- Vibrations: A vibration felt through the handlebars or floorboards that changes with speed can sometimes be traced back to a worn ball joint.
The “Wiggle Test”: A Hands-On Diagnosis
This is the most definitive way to check for a bad ball joint. It’s simple and requires no special tools.
- Secure the ATV: Park your Outlander on a level surface. Make sure it’s in park and the parking brake is engaged. For maximum safety, chock the rear wheels.
- Lift the Front End: Use a sturdy floor jack to lift the front of the ATV so the tire you want to check is completely off the ground. Place a jack stand securely under the frame for safety. Never work under a vehicle supported only by a jack.
- Check for Play: Grab the tire with your hands at the 12 o’clock and 6 o’clock positions. Try to wiggle it in and out. If you feel any significant play or hear a clunking noise, you have a bad ball joint.
- Confirm the Source: While wiggling the tire, have a friend look closely at the upper and lower ball joints. You should be able to see the movement originating from the worn joint.
If you feel side-to-side play (wiggling at 3 and 9 o’clock), that typically points to a bad tie rod end, but vertical play is the tell-tale sign of a failing ball joint.
Your Toolkit: Essential Tools and Parts for the Job
Having the right tools makes all the difference between a frustrating afternoon and a successful repair. Here’s a list of what you’ll generally need. Always check your service manual for specific socket sizes for your model year.
Essential Tools:
- A solid jack and jack stands
- Socket set (metric) and a breaker bar or impact wrench
- Torque wrench (absolutely crucial for reassembly)
- Ball Joint Press Tool (you can often rent these from an auto parts store)
- Snap Ring Pliers
- Needle Nose Pliers (for cotter pins)
- A large hammer or mallet
- Pry bar
- Wire brush
- Safety glasses and gloves
Choosing Your Replacement Parts
You’ll have a choice between OEM (Original Equipment Manufacturer) parts and aftermarket options. Brands like All Balls Racing, Moose Racing, and EPI Performance offer heavy-duty aftermarket kits that are often stronger than stock. For aggressive riders, an upgraded, greasable ball joint is a fantastic investment.
How to Replace a Ball Joint Can-Am Outlander: A Step-by-Step Guide
Alright, it’s time to get to work. We’ll break this down into manageable steps. Remember to take your time, stay organized, and prioritize safety. This section is your core “how to ball joint can am outlander” instruction manual.
Step 1: Preparation and Teardown
- Secure and Lift: Safely lift and support the front of your Outlander on jack stands as described in the diagnostic section.
- Remove the Wheel: Take off the lug nuts and remove the wheel to get access to the hub and suspension components.
- Remove the Brake Caliper: Unbolt the two bolts holding the brake caliper to the steering knuckle. Don’t let it hang by the brake line! Use a zip tie or a bungee cord to hang it from the A-arm or frame, preventing any strain on the hose.
- Remove the Hub and Axle Nut: Use needle-nose pliers to remove the cotter pin from the axle nut. Loosen and remove the large axle nut (this may require a breaker bar). You can now slide the entire hub assembly off the axle spline.
Step 2: Separating the Knuckle
Now you need to free the steering knuckle from the A-arms. It’s held in place by the upper and lower ball joint studs.
- Loosen the Castle Nuts: Remove the cotter pins from the upper and lower ball joint castle nuts. Loosen the nuts but do not remove them completely. Leave them on by a few threads.
- Break the Taper: The ball joint stud is tapered, creating a very tight press-fit into the knuckle. Give the side of the steering knuckle a few sharp, solid strikes with a large hammer right where the ball joint stud passes through. This shock will usually pop the taper loose. The nuts you left on will prevent the knuckle from falling violently.
- Remove the Knuckle: Once both ball joints are loose, you can remove the nuts and carefully maneuver the steering knuckle free from the A-arms.
Step 3: Removing the Old Ball Joint
With the knuckle removed, you can now press out the old joint. This is where your ball joint press tool is essential.
- Clean the Area: Use a wire brush to clean any dirt and rust from around the ball joint and its snap ring.
- Remove the Snap Ring: Use your snap ring pliers to carefully remove the snap ring that holds the ball joint in place.
- Press it Out: Configure your ball joint press C-clamp with the correct adapters to push the old joint out of the A-arm. This will take considerable force. Ensure the tool is seated correctly and press the joint out.
Step 4: Installing the New Ball Joint
Installation is the reverse of removal, but with a few key ball joint can am outlander best practices to follow.
- Clean the Bore: Thoroughly clean the hole in the A-arm where the new ball joint will sit. A clean, smooth surface is critical for a proper fit.
- Press in the New Joint: Using your press tool, carefully and slowly press the new ball joint into the A-arm. Make sure it goes in straight and is fully seated.
- Install the New Snap Ring: Secure the new joint with the new snap ring provided in your kit. Ensure it’s fully seated in its groove.
- Reinstall the Knuckle: Slide the knuckle back onto the ball joint studs. Install the new castle nuts.
- Torque to Spec: This is a critical safety step. Use your torque wrench to tighten the ball joint castle nuts to the manufacturer’s specified torque. You can find this in your Outlander’s service manual. Tighten until you can align the slot in the nut with the hole in the stud to install a new cotter pin. Never loosen the nut to align the hole; always tighten to the next available slot.
- Reassemble Everything: Reinstall the hub, axle nut (torque to spec), brake caliper (torque to spec), and the wheel.
Pro Tips and Best Practices for a Longer Ball Joint Lifespan
Replacing ball joints isn’t something you want to do every season. Following a good ball joint can am outlander care guide and a few pro tips can significantly extend their life.
- Grease is Your Friend: If you install greasable ball joints, make them part of your regular maintenance. A pump or two of quality waterproof grease after every wash or a few hard rides will purge contaminants and keep things moving smoothly.
- Inspect Regularly: Make the “wiggle test” a part of your pre-ride check. Catching a failing joint early is always best.
- Consider Your Riding Style: Big lifts and massive tires put extra strain on ball joints. If you run an aggressive setup, you must be extra diligent about inspections and consider heavy-duty aftermarket options.

Frequently Asked Questions About Can-Am Outlander Ball Joints
How often should I replace my Can-Am Outlander ball joints?
There is no set mileage or hour interval. Replacement is based entirely on wear and tear. For aggressive riders in mud and water, it could be an annual job. For casual trail riders, they might last for years. Regular inspection is the only way to know for sure.
Can I replace just one bad ball joint?
Yes, you can. However, ball joints tend to wear at a similar rate. If the lower one on the left side is bad, the lower one on the right side is likely not far behind. It’s often good practice to replace them in pairs (both uppers or both lowers) to maintain even handling and save yourself from doing the job again in a few months.
What happens if a ball joint fails completely while riding?
This is a worst-case scenario. The steering knuckle will separate from the A-arm, and the wheel will collapse, leading to an immediate and total loss of control. This can cause a serious accident, which is why addressing the early warning signs is so critical.
Is a ball joint press absolutely necessary?
While some people have managed with a large socket and a hammer, it is highly discouraged. You risk damaging the A-arm or the new ball joint. A ball joint press applies even, controlled force, which is the only proper way to do the job safely and correctly. Renting one is a small price to pay for peace of mind.
